hbsylsq
級(jí)別: 略有小成
精華主題: 0
發(fā)帖數(shù)量: 179 個(gè)
工控威望: 341 點(diǎn)
下載積分: 1059 分
在線時(shí)間: 255(小時(shí))
注冊(cè)時(shí)間: 2011-02-17
最后登錄: 2025-01-19
查看hbsylsq的 主題 / 回貼
樓主  發(fā)表于: 2018-05-20 11:01
圖片:
我的這幾行程序思路是將一個(gè)D10寄存器在當(dāng)前掃描周期傳送給D0,下一個(gè)掃描周期傳送給D1。同時(shí)在每個(gè)掃描周期比較D0與D1的值是否相同,如果不同就判斷是D10的值被修改,然后自動(dòng)執(zhí)行相應(yīng)的動(dòng)作,經(jīng)過(guò)測(cè)試有時(shí)可以,有時(shí)沒(méi)反應(yīng),難道是我的邏輯有問(wèn)題,請(qǐng)高手指點(diǎn)!謝謝!
worker02
級(jí)別: 略有小成
精華主題: 0
發(fā)帖數(shù)量: 115 個(gè)
工控威望: 294 點(diǎn)
下載積分: 708 分
在線時(shí)間: 280(小時(shí))
注冊(cè)時(shí)間: 2008-08-01
最后登錄: 2024-12-31
查看worker02的 主題 / 回貼
1樓  發(fā)表于: 2018-05-24 08:59
如果是條產(chǎn)生的話就捕捉條件的上升沿。如果是通訊給定值的話得轉(zhuǎn)移到另一個(gè)寄存器(b),在用這個(gè)寄存器與當(dāng)前寄存器比較,然后再將當(dāng)前寄器轉(zhuǎn)給寄存器(B)。你這樣試試看對(duì)不對(duì)。